Supporting our children’s learning at home is a struggle for many families.
It’s important that we don’t put ourselves, or our children, under too much pressure and no one expects parents and carers to replace the role of a classroom teacher.

Many of us will be juggling working from home, childcare and supporting our children’s learning. A lot depends on the age and stage of our children, and their learning needs. The most important thing is to remember we are not a teacher and our role is to make sure that our children are safe and supported.  Working in partnership with our schools is key for learning that is realistic and appropriate to our family circumstances.
